AVILA-CASTRO, F y SAUCEDO-MORALES, J. Using the MAST virtual observatory to study light profiles in elliptical galaxies. Rev. mex. fis. [online]. 2008, vol.54, suppl.2, pp.107-110. ISSN 0035-001X.
In this paper we use high quality images from the M.A.S.T. Virtual Observatory to elliptical galaxies with redshift z < 0.02 to explore the differences between the classic de Vaucouleurs r1/4 and Sérsic r1/n surface light profiles. With the data obtained from the light profiles fits for a sample of 20 elliptical galaxies, we study the fundamental plane of elliptical galaxies. The Fundamental Plane involves several physical quantities of the galaxy such as luminosity, dispersion velocity and effective radius. While it is known that the Sersic profile gives a better physical description of an individual galaxy, it was surprising that this data does not fit the Fundamental Plane for a sample of galaxies as well as the classical de Vaucouleurs fit does.
